What companies run services between Rome, Italy and Adrano, Italy?

Autoservizi Salemi Srl operates a bus from Roma, Autostazione Tiburtina to Catania Via D'Amico once daily. Tickets cost €30–50 and the journey takes 10h. Alternatively, Trenitalia Intercity operates a train from Roma Termini to Catania Centrale once daily. Tickets cost €75–170 and the journey takes 9h 59m.
